About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Assess cash requirements to determine when investor funding and investor distributions are needed
- Reconcile daily cash transactions
- Process routine and non-routine payments on behalf of the funds including expense payments, tax payments, and internal cash transfers
- Approve wire transfers and internal transfers in Treasury Management System and online banking portals
- Prepare cash management reports
Requirements
What you’ll need- The successful candidate should have at least one to two years of experience working full-time in an accounting position that includes:
- Cash management experience
- Proficient use of Treasury Management Systems or banking portal to process wires (e.g. Hazeltree)
- Communicating effectively, both written and verbally, with external parties
- Multitasking on duties with varying levels of priority
- Experience in private equity, private credit, or investment funds is a plus
Benefits
Comp & perks- Pathway offers a generous health care benefits package with a 401k match
- Salary range for this position is 65,000 - 75,000 with eligibility for overtime and one discretionary bonus per year
- Vacation and sick time accruals along with 10 paid holidays
- Ability to work remotely in California
